Description
When working with lubricants
there is a risk of an allergic reac-
tion.
When opening the oil or grease
plug, there may be pressure
present in the gearbox, causing
lubricant to spray from the
opening.
Overfilling of gearbox lubricant
can lead to internal over-pres-
sure inside the gearbox which in
turn may:
damage seals and gas-
kets
completely press out
seals and gaskets
prevent the robot from
moving freely.
Mixing types of oil may cause
severe damage to the gearbox.
Warm oil drains quicker than
cold oil.
The specified amount of oil or
grease is based on the total
volume of the gearbox. When
changing the lubricant, the
amount refilled may differ from
the specified amount, depending
on how much has previously
been drained from the gearbox.
For lifetime reasons always drain
as much oil as possible from the
gearbox. The magnetic oil plugs
will gather residual metal chips.

1.6.1 Safety during maintenance and repair
Elimination/Action
Make sure that protective gear
like goggles and gloves are al-
ways worn.
Open the plug carefully and keep
away from the opening. Do not
overfill the gearbox when filling.
Make sure not to overfill the
gearbox when filling it with oil or
grease.
After filling, verify that the level
is correct.
When filling gearbox oil, do not
mix different types of oil unless
specified in the instructions. Al-
ways use the type of oil specified
for the product.
Run the robot before changing
the gearbox oil, if possible.
After filling, verify that the level
is correct.
